Skip to content

Commit 1a89d83

Browse files
committed
nits
1 parent ef58f74 commit 1a89d83

File tree

3 files changed

+6
-9
lines changed

3 files changed

+6
-9
lines changed

crates/ingress/src/main.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-102,7 +102,7 @@ async fn main() -> anyhow::Result<()> {
102102
.set("message.timeout.ms", "5000")
103103
.create()?;
104104

105-
let queue = KafkaQueuePublisher::new(queue_producer, config.queue_topic.clone());
105+
let queue = KafkaQueuePublisher::new(queue_producer, config.queue_topic);
106106

107107
let service = IngressService::new(provider, config.dual_write_mempool, queue);
108108
let bind_addr = format!("{}:{}", config.address, config.port);

crates/ingress/src/service.rs

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@ use alloy_primitives::{B256, Bytes};
33
use alloy_provider::network::eip2718::Decodable2718;
44
use alloy_provider::{Provider, RootProvider};
55
use alloy_rpc_types_mev::{EthBundleHash, EthCancelBundle, EthSendBundle};
6-
use jsonrpsee::types::ErrorObject;
76
use jsonrpsee::{
87
core::{RpcResult, async_trait},
98
proc_macros::rpc,
@@ -95,11 +94,6 @@ where
9594
let sender = transaction.signer();
9695
if let Err(e) = self.queue.publish(&bundle, sender).await {
9796
warn!(message = "Failed to publish Queue::enqueue_bundle", sender = %sender, error = %e);
98-
return Err(ErrorObject::owned(
99-
12,
100-
"Failed to queue bundle",
101-
Some(sender.to_string()),
102-
));
10397
}
10498

10599
info!(message="queued singleton bundle", txn_hash=%transaction.tx_hash());

crates/writer/src/main.rs

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-138,8 +138,11 @@ async fn main() -> Result<()> {
138138

139139
let publisher = KafkaMempoolEventPublisher::new(kafka_producer, "tips-audit".to_string());
140140
let consumer = config.create()?;
141-
let datastore = PostgresDatastore::connect(args.database_url).await?;
142-
let writer = IngressWriter::new(consumer, args.kafka_topic.clone(), datastore, publisher)?;
141+
142+
let bundle_store = PostgresDatastore::connect(args.database_url).await?;
143+
bundle_store.run_migrations().await?;
144+
145+
let writer = IngressWriter::new(consumer, args.kafka_topic.clone(), bundle_store, publisher)?;
143146

144147
info!(
145148
"Ingress Writer service started, consuming from topic: {}",

0 commit comments

Comments
 (0)